Music stores in St. Petersburg?

Discussion in 'Basses [BG]' started by Wehner, Mar 21, 2013.

  1. Wehner


    Mar 13, 2007
    I will be going on a very brief business trip to good ole Leningrad in April. I have one afternoon off, so I guess it would be nice to check out some domras and balalaikas and whatnot in the music stores.

    Anyone familiar with St. Petersburg who can offer some store names/addresses?

